Sun Monticello,[1] formerly Monticello Grand Casino, is a casino and hotel, situated in Mostazal, Chile.

History

[edit]

The complex was developed by a joint venture between International Group of Gaming Resorts (IGGR) and Sun International, and opened in October 2008.[2] The official inauguration and opening of the hotel was held on 17 December 2009 with a performance by Marc Anthony and Jennifer Lopez.[3][4]

The casino was severely damaged by the 2010 Chile earthquake, and was closed for five months due to reparations valued in USD 10 million.[5] As a result, it remained closed until July 30 of that year. After its reopening, it received 25,000 visitors in five days.[6]

Revenues

[edit]

It is the casino with the main revenues in Chile from 2009.[7]

YearRevenues (USD)% Revenues (of all Chilean casinos)
2009[7]77.600.00035,30%
2010[8]Steady 77 880 000Decrease 24,54%
2011[9]Increase 146 790 000Increase 28,50%
2012[10]Increase 164 000 000Steady 27,60%
2013[11]Decrease 130 700 000Steady 27,30%
2014[12]Steady 129 500 000Steady 28,80%
2015[13]Increase 146 790 000Increase 22,50%
